Abstract

Until now, Juliomys rimofrons Oliveira and Bonvicino, 2002 has been known only from the type locality, the county of Itamonte, State of Minas Gerais, Brazil. Based on morphological and karyological examinations, in this study we identified two new records for this species. Both records correspond to individuals collected at Serra da Bocaina National Park, in the states of Rio de Janeiro and São Paulo, Brazil. These records increase the species’ geographic range southwards, approximately 100 km from the type locality.
